Smartphones and other digital technologies are a constant potential source of distraction. According to a 2025 survey by Reviews.org, an online resource that reviews mobile services and Internet providers, on average, US adults check their phones 186 times per day, or roughly once every five minutes (see go.nature.com/4b4zgje). In early 2024, a striking illustration in a published article sparked a lively debate on social media. The image showed a rat with a penis and testicles larger than the rest of the animal’s body.
